#4 Lady Saints Down #10 Broncs in First Round

The #4 Seward County Lady Saints picked up another top 10 win on Friday in the opening round of the 2016 Seminole State Dual Match Classic, downing #10 New Mexico Military 6-3 to improve to 17-1 on the year. 

 

Things actually didn't get off to a real promising start for the Lady Saints on Friday as they lost both doubles matches played 8-5, but were handed a default win at #3 to head into singles play down just 2-1. 

 

The Lady Saints changed their fortunes as they took the courts solo though, getting a 6-2, 6-2 win at #1 from Mialinianina Rakotondrazafy and a 6-2, 6-3 win at #2 from Thalita Rodrigues over 16th ranked Lorraine Banimakatu to take the lead in the match 3-2.  They kept on their winning ways down the lineup as Maminianina Rakotondrazafy and Crizta Goslin earned straight set wins at #3 and #5 while another default point at #6 clinched the match for Seward as they grabbed a 6-2 lead.  The Broncos won their only singles point at #4 in a three setter to make the final score 6-3 in favor of the Lady Saints. 

 

Seward improves to 17-1 on the year with the win and advances to the Seminole State Dual Match Classic semifinals where they will take on #3 Seminole State Saturday morning at 9:00 with a trip to the championship match on the line.
